Step-by-Step Overview: What to Expect When You Work With a Criminal Lawyer in Denver
Recognizing the process can decrease your stress and assist you make far better choices. While every situation is distinct, most Denver criminal matters follow a similar course from arrest to resolution. Right here is a clear, step-by-step check out how a defense attorney commonly overviews you through the system.
Immediate assessment and instance intake. After an apprehension or a notification to appear, your very first step is a complete conversation with your lawyer. You assess the charges, where and when the case happened, your criminal background (if any type of), immigration standing, and existing worries like job or child care. The attorney listens first, after that discusses the optimum penalties and sensible opportunities based upon Denver and Colorado law. Gathering police records and evidence. Your lawyer demands discovery from the prosecutor, including cops reports, body video camera video footage, 911 recordings, witness declarations, lab outcomes, and any kind of photos or video clips. In DUI cases, this consists of breathalyzer or blood-test documents; in assault or domestic violence situations, it often consists of medical documents and injury images. Independent investigation. A strong protection does not depend just on the police variation. Your lawyer may speak with witnesses, visit the scene (from Colfax Method traffic quits to cases near Washington Park or Sloan's Lake), demand surveillance video from neighboring companies, and try to find irregular statements that can help your case. Early activities and rights protection. If the police violated your civil liberties-- such as carrying out an illegal stop, search, or examination-- your lawyer can file movements to subdue proof. In Denver courts, a successful reductions movement can lead to minimized fees or perhaps termination, specifically in medication and DUI cases. Arraignment and initial plea decisions. At arraignment, you formally hear the charges and go into an appeal. With guidance from your attorney, you typically start by pleading blameless. This preserves your legal rights while your lawyer proceeds exploring and negotiating. You also obtain future court dates, consisting of pre-trial conferences and hearings. Plea settlements and technique meetings. The prosecutor and your lawyer may discuss possible resolutions, such as minimized costs, diversion programs, or alternative sentencing. Your lawyer describes each offer in simple language-- just how it influences your record, employment, expert licenses, immigration status, and capacity to secure or expunge the case later on. Preparing for trial or last hearing. If no acceptable agreement is reached, the instance may proceed to test. Preparation consists of constructing a theory of protection, intending how to cross-examine law enforcement agent and witnesses, determining whether you will certainly indicate, and developing exhibitions like layouts, timelines, or digital evidence. Sentencing advocacy. If you are convicted or approve an appeal, your lawyer suggests for the lightest feasible sentence. That can include providing reduction: your work background, family members duties, counseling or therapy you have actually completed, and letters of support. In Denver, judges commonly consider community-based sentences like probation, courses, or community service as opposed to prison, especially for first-time culprits. Post-conviction and document securing guidance. After the situation finishes, your attorney can describe whether you might later be eligible for record securing and what steps to require to bring back rights, prevent probation offenses, or follow DMV needs in drunk driving or serious web traffic instances.When you comprehend these stages, you are better prepared to choose that safeguard your future. A criminal lawyer's work is not just to show up in court, however to lead you via every action, equate legal jargon right into plain English, and assist you prevent covert consequences.
Common Criminal Fees and Regional Problems in Denver
Life in Denver blends city night life, outside leisure, and diverse areas. That mix can likewise cause details types of criminal cases and reoccuring legal issues. Several of one of the most typical situations homeowners and visitors deal with here consist of Drunk drivings, domestic violence allegations, attacks, and severe traffic offenses.
DUI and DWAI charges. Denver's bar and dining establishment districts-- LoDo, RiNo, and around Coors Area-- are constant hotspots for late-night DUI stops. Cops enjoy closely for weaving, speeding, or small website traffic errors near closing time. Even a very first DUI can bring license suspension, fines, probation, courses, and possible jail. High BAC degrees or crashes can press charges greater. A neighborhood attorney comprehends how Denver judges and DMV hearings generally handle these instances.
Domestic physical violence and misconceptions at home. In apartment-heavy areas like Capitol Hillside, Baker, and areas near Cheesman Park, noise problems can promptly develop into police feedbacks. Colorado law encourages officers to make an apprehension when there is any indicator of residential violence, also if both individuals are distressed or the story is uncertain. This often brings about "he stated, she stated" instances where the authorities report does not catch the complete image. A defense lawyer assists kind with clashing stories, sms message, and clinical documents to present your side.
Assault costs after fights. Arguments outside bars, at sporting events, and even at events in City Park or Washington Park can intensify into physical battles. Depending upon the injuries and whether a tool is affirmed, an easy press can lead to a misdemeanor, while more significant harm can bring felony assault costs. Colorado's regulations on "warmth of interest" and self-defense are complicated; a regional attorney can suggest that you were safeguarding on your own or that the circumstance does not fit the state's meaning of felony attack.
Traffic and car offenses. Speeding on I-70, I-25, or heading right into the mountains might start as a web traffic ticket yet can turn serious if there is extreme rate, affirmed auto racing, or a crash. Fees like negligent driving or automobile assault involve possible jail and long-term permit effects. These cases often rest on mishap restoration, witness declarations, and whether your conduct absolutely fulfilled the lawful requirement for "reckless" or "reckless."
Immigration-related risks. For several Denver homeowners, particularly in multilingual communities along Federal Blvd or in Westwood and Barnum, a criminal case is more than penalties or jail time. Specific sentences can result in deportation or make it impossible to get lawful standing. A criminal lawyer that comprehends these threats will factor them into every arrangement, collaborating with or coordinating recommendations from an immigration attorney when required.
Key Considerations and Expenses When Hiring a Criminal Lawyer in Denver
Choosing the best criminal attorney is one of one of the most important decisions you will certainly make after an apprehension. Price matters, but so does experience, communication style, and how clearly the lawyer explains your choices. Below are the significant aspects to think about as you examine your selections.
1. Kind and severity of the charge. A minor web traffic infraction or municipal regulation violation usually costs much less to take care of than a felony attack, residential violence, or DUI with an accident. More major costs usually call for numerous court appearances, specialist witnesses, and complex legal activities. The more job your lawyer have to do to fully check out and protect you, the greater the cost is likely to be.
2. Lawyer's experience and focus. A lawyer that consistently takes care of Denver criminal instances brings understanding of neighborhood judges, prosecutors, and court procedures. That familiarity can aid in predicting likely outcomes and crafting settlement techniques. While a very experienced attorney may bill greater than a family doctor, the worth usually turns up in lowered fines, rejected fees, or much better long-term results.
3. Flat fees vs. per hour billing. Lots of criminal defense lawyer in Denver use flat-fee rates, especially for DUI, residential physical violence, or conventional offense cases. A flat charge provides you predictability: you recognize the cost for depiction via a particular phase, such as as much as trial or with sentencing. Hourly invoicing still exists, specifically in complicated felony or multi-defendant instances, however it can be more challenging to forecast the last overall.
4. Court prices, penalties, and classes. Attorney's charges are only part of the monetary picture. Depending upon your case, you might additionally face court prices, probation guidance fees, treatment or counseling programs, drunk driving education, victim influence panels, or ignition interlock devices. A good lawyer will certainly prepare you for these prospective expenditures up front, so there are not a surprises later.
5. Security consequences. The "surprise expenses" of Denver Criminal Lawyer a conviction can be above the penalty. A rap sheet can impact employment, real estate, specialist licenses, weapon legal rights, and immigration standing. Before you accept any type of plea deal, your lawyer should explain the long-lasting impact in simple terms. Paying for a stronger protection now might conserve you years of trouble later on.
6. Interaction and trust. You should really feel listened to, valued, and notified. Try to find a lawyer who addresses your concerns plainly, keeps you updated on court dates, and prepares you for each and every step-- from accusation to last hearing. Comfy communication is particularly crucial if English is not your mother tongue or if you have never ever been in court before.
7. Repayment options. Some companies supply payment plans, particularly for longer instances. Ask what is included in the quoted charge (for instance, pre-trial work only or test depiction as well) and what would set you back added. Understanding the complete monetary photo at the beginning aids you prevent anxiety in the future.
FAQs regarding Criminal Lawyer in Denver
How swiftly should I call a criminal lawyer after being detained in Denver?
You need to call a lawyer as soon as possible-- preferably on the exact same day. Early depiction can protect you during authorities examining, maintain proof that could go away, and influence bond conditions and pre-trial release. Waiting usually makes the situation harder to take care of.
Can a Denver criminal lawyer obtain my charges dismissed?
Occasionally, yes-- yet it depends on the realities. Terminations commonly originate from weak evidence, constitutional offenses (like prohibited searches), participating witnesses, or strong lawful defenses. Also when a complete termination is not practical, an experienced lawyer may still lower costs or penalties considerably via arrangement or by filing critical motions.
What if I am guilty-- do I still need a criminal lawyer?
Yes. Also when you believe you did what you are implicated of, a lawyer can commonly minimize the effect on your life. They might bargain for lower fees, alternate sentencing, or treatment-based choices instead of prison. They also assist you prevent unintentional consequences, such as migration troubles or the loss of professional licenses.
Will my instance go to trial in Denver?
Most criminal cases fix through plea arrangements, not trials. Nonetheless, you have the right to a test, and occasionally it is the most effective option-- particularly when the evidence is weak, or the appeal offer is too harsh. A criminal defense lawyer will evaluate the toughness and weak points of your case with you and assist you make an informed decision concerning test versus settlement.
How long does a criminal situation typically absorb Denver?
Numerous violation cases deal with within a few months, while felonies and intricate issues can take much longer, sometimes a year or more. Factors include court schedules, how much investigation is needed, whether expert witnesses are included, and whether you select to visit test. Your lawyer can give you an extra specific price quote once they recognize the information of your situation.
